Harveys, the Sussex brewer and pub operator, has launched a new support package for its tenants.

It’s based on a half-day interactive training workshop covering four steps to marketing success, looking at issues such as copywriting for customers and data capture. At the end of the workshop tenants complete a six-month action plan with a follow-up one-to-one site visit.

The package has been put together with pub training mentor Ali Carter.

Around 30 tenants from Harveys’ 47-strong estate have signed up to attend the workshops.

It comes as the company introduces its app called Find The Harveys Near You.

Geoffrey Denne, Harveys estate manager, said: “Our tenants have run some wonderfully located and historic pubs but we wanted to help them drive more business by equipping them with the marketing skills they need to help them in today’s highly complex, and competitive market.

“Individual tenants need to have an exciting on-line presence as well as a traditional marketing strategy, and we at Harveys realise they need help with this if they are to compete effectively.”
